About the Role

The Financial Controller will oversee all financial operations of the Lebanese subsidiary part of a large Canadian group. This role requires close collaboration with the group finance team to ensure consistency, transparency, and compliance across group reporting and local requirements. The ideal candidate combines strong technical accounting expertise with the ability to communicate effectively across diverse geographies and business functions.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Lead, develop, and manage a team of finance professionals, ensuring high performance and continuous improvement.
  • Create, review, and maintain accurate Profit & Loss (P&L) statements to assess financial performance.
  • Create balance sheet reconciliations and schedules to support numbers reported at month-end and year-end.
  • Handle payroll processing, ensuring timely salary payments and compliance.
  • Manage month-end closing processes, including preparing financial reports.
  • Maintain strong relationships with banks and ensure liquidity management.
  • Ensure compliance with Lebanese tax laws, VAT regulations, and liaise with tax authorities for filings and audits.
  • Prepare, review, and submit all tax returns, including VAT, income tax, and any other applicable taxes.
  • Coordinate and manage external audits while ensuring adherence to Lebanese laws and regulations.
  • Monitor financial health, providing analysis and insights to support business decisions.
  • Manage cash flow, banking transactions, and optimize financial operations for efficiency.
  • Ensure compliance with all Lebanese financial, legal, and regulatory requirements.
  • Continuously improve financial processes, controls, and reporting standards.
  • Utilise NetSuite or similar ERP solutions for data management and reporting.
  • Maintain hands-on proficiency in Excel for data analysis, reporting, and financial insights.
  • Prepare annual budget and update forecast on a quarterly basis in line with group guidelines.
  • Drive internal control improvements and ensure group financial policies are implemented locally where possible.
